GHSA-8rh7-6779-cjqq · Severity: critical · Ecosystem: npm — OpenClaw has a CWD `.env` environment variable injection which bypasses host-env policy and allows config takeover
OpenClaw before 2026.3.28 loads the current working directory .env file before trusted state-dir configuration, allowing environment variable injection. Attackers can place a malicious .env file in a repository or workspace to override runtime configuration and security-sensitive environment settings during OpenClaw startup.
